TRADING UPDATES: Safestyle trading "strong"; Medica wins new clients

Thu, 22nd Jul 2021 18:08

(Alliance News) - The following is a round-up of updates by London-listed companies, issued on Thursday and not separately reported by Alliance News:

----------

Safestyle UK PLC - Bradford, England-based PVCu double-glazed windows provider - Trades strongly through the first half of 2021 and continues to make good progress on its strategic agenda. Safestyle UK expects to report revenues of GBP72.9 million for the six months to July 4, an increase of 13% over the first half of 2019 and 73% over 2020. "Despite these current uncertainties, in light of our positive first-half revenue growth, margin improvement and current order book, the board expects 2021's full year financial performance to be ahead of current market expectations," says Chief Executive Mike Gallacher.

----------

Medica Group PLC - Hastings, England-based teleradiology services provider - Reports a positive first half of 2021, with the UK and Ireland performing strongly against a backdrop of a sustained recovery in activity in diagnostic services. "The recovery of elective scanning activity in health services is now well underway. Medica is seeing a sustained recovery in Elective scanning volumes as a result, as well as a sustained strong performance of our NightHawk business in the UK due to continued growth from existing customers, good progress with new client wins, and providing expanded services to existing clients," says CEO Stuart Quin.

----------

Hansard Global PLC - Isle of Man-based long-term savings provider - Says present value of new business premiums for the financial year ended June 30 was GBP173.0 million, up 8.3% from GBP159.8 million the year prior. Hansard notes that new business has continued to recover from the most severe Covid-19 restrictions in place last year as pent-up cash savings is being invested. Assets under administration continue to grow strongly and totalled GBP1.2 billion at June 30, up 14% year-on-year.

----------

Hargreaves Services PLC - engineering services company - Says its German joint venture, Hargreaves Raw Materials Services GmbH, reports a profit after tax of GBP13.6 million, much stronger than expected. Additionally, HRMS has secured a number of forward trading positions, which give great confidence that HRMS can continue to benefit from the very strong commodity market conditions throughout the first six months of the year ending May 2022. As a result, Hargreaves Services now expects its results for the year ending May 2022 to be materially ahead of market expectations.

----------

KRM22 PLC - risk management company - Further strengthens the quality of its annual recurring revenue in the six months to June 30, including the signing of GBP300,000 of new business. The company expects to post total revenue of GBP2.2 million versus GBP2.3 million reported for the first half of 2020. The reduction in total revenue reflects the churn experienced in 2020 however, adjusted loss before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ortisation is broadly in line with last year despite the slightly lower revenue.

----------

Strix Group PLC - Isle of Man kettle safety controls supplier - Reports positive trends and momentum in the first half of 2021 and will deliver revenue growth of 50%, compared to the Covid-affected prior year, and remains confident that it will deliver revenue growth of 30% in 2021. The new manufacturing operations in China continue to make excellent progress and remain on target and budget to be fully operational by August as originally scheduled.

----------

Volution Group PLC - Crawley, England-based ventilation products supplier - Expects revenue for the financial year ending July 31 to be above GBP270 million, up over 20% on a constant currency basis. Revenue is up 15% year-on-two-years. UK revenue is expected to grow by over 20% compared to the prior year. Residential refurbishment has performed particularly strongly in the year, with upselling of low carbon and silent solutions increasing their share of this category. Revenue in Continental Europe is also expected to close the year over 20% ahead of prior year on a constant currency basis. Overall, Australasian revenues are expected to deliver excellent organic growth of 35% on a constant currency basis.

----------

dotDigital Group PLC - London-based marketing software company - Says revenue from operations in the financial year to June 30 grew by 23% to GBP58.1 million, with adjusted Ebitda and adjusted operating profit both expected to be comfortably ahead of market expectations. The company says it intends to pay a final dividend. "Whilst we remain vigilant to the varied wider economic context, we enter the new year with solid business foundations and are laser-focus on our three-pillared growth strategy," says CEO Milan Patel.

----------

Countryside Properties PLC - Brentwood, England-based housebuilding and urban regeneration company - Says total completions were up to 1,096 homes in the 13-week period to June 30 from 449 homes a year prior. Adjusted revenue rose to GBP287 million from GBP101 million year-on-year, and net reservation rate per open outlet per week was up 53% to 0.81 from 0.53. The company noted that it has no change to expectations for the full year.

----------

Tekmar Group PLC - Darlington, England-based engineering services company - Reports growth in the enquiry book to GBP320 million and a stable order book of GBP13 million, supported by GBP10 million of contracts in advanced negotiation. "The market outlook for the global offshore wind industry over the next decade provides a major opportunity for Tekmar to further strengthen our industry leading position in offshore wind. The growth opportunity we have ahead is significant. It is now about execution and the team are focused on delivering on the opportunity," says CEO Alasdair MacDonald.

----------

Breedon Group PLC - Breedon on the Hill, England-based construction materials company - Swings to profit of GBP46.2 million for the six months to the end of June from GBP10.1 million loss reported a year ago. Revenue, meanwhile, rises to GBP600.9 million from GBP335.3 million year-on-year. The company declares a dividend of 0.5p per share for the half-year, having paid none in the first half of 2020 and 2019. "The outlook for our end markets remains positive, with the UK and Irish governments committed to significant investment in infrastructure, combined with sustained structural demand for new build residential housing," says CEO Rob Wood.

----------

AfriTin Mining Ltd - Guernsey-based miner - Says total production for the year ended February 28 amounted to 473 tonnes of tin concentrate, up from 32 tonnes posted the year before. AfriTin reports first material revenue number of GBP5 million for the year from GBP69,000 the year ago. "With tin becoming a new technology metal and the demand for lithium and tantalum, we believe the economics of the historical operation have been transformed," notes CEO Anthony Viljoen.

----------

Rambler Metals & Mining PLC - London-based copper ores company - Reports 2,502 tonnes of concentrate containing 673 tonnes of saleable copper and 585 ounces of saleable gold produced in the three months to June 30, lower than 3,323 tonnes containing 876 tonnes and 562 ounces of saleable copper and gold, respectively, produced in the first quarter of 2021. Turning to operations, the company says delineation diamond drilling in the second quarter totalled 4,094 meters drilled in 14 holes, up from 1,991 meters drilled in 11 holes in the Lower Footwall zone in the first quarter.

----------

Ideagen PLC - information management software firm - Swings to pretax profit of GBP779,000 for the financial year ended April 30 from GBP134,000 loss posted the year earlier. Revenue, meanwhile, rises to GBP65.6 million from GBP56.6 million year-on-year. Ideagen ups total dividend by 16% to 0.37p per share for the year. Going forward, the company remains in an "excellent" position to pursue a healthy acquisition pipeline, with continued focus on organic growth.

----------

PensionBee Group PLC - London-based pensions services provider - Continues to implement its customer-focused strategy, achieving strong year-on-year growth in the first half of 2021. Invested customers increased by 81% to 92,000, while assets under administration increased to GBP2.0 million from GBP915 million year-on-year driven by strong net flows from new and existing customers. Annual run rate revenue increased to GBP12.3 million from GBP5.7 million in the first half of 2020. "We are excited about the vast growth opportunity ahead ," says CEO Romi Savova.

----------

ActiveOps PLC - Reading, England-based management software firm - Reports a narrowed pretax loss of GBP2.0 million in the financial year to March 31 versus GBP2.9 million loss posted the year earlier. This was due to a slight reduction in administrative expenses, as revenue remained unchanged year-on-year at GBP20.4 million. Going forward, the company says trading in the first quarter of the new financial year has progressed in line with expectations, demonstrating considerable improvements year-on-year when Covid-19 delayed implementations and sales.

----------

Franchise Brands PLC - Macclesfield, England-based franchise business - Says revenue increases by 18% to GBP28.6 million in the six months to June 30. Pretax profit, meanwhile, jumps to GBP2.6 million from GBP900,000 year-on-year. Franchise Brands declares an interim dividend of 0.60p per share for the half-year versus 0.30p paid the year prior. "We are confident that the full year performance will be ahead of current consensus market expectations," says Executive Chair Stephen Hemsley.

----------
